Pet Sitting Prices in Nottingham

Transparent pricing. No hidden fees. Sitters in Nottingham set their own rates — these are typical ranges.

ServiceDurationFrom
Pop-in visit30–45 min£11
Half-day sitUp to 4 hours£26
Full-day sitUp to 8 hours£44
Overnight sitMost popularEvening – morning£50

Dog visits include GPS-tracked walks + photo updates. Overnight includes evening and morning care.

Pet Sitting in Nottingham — FAQs

How much does a pet sitter cost in Nottingham?

Pet sitting in Nottingham typically costs £11 for a pop-in, £26 half-day, £44 full day, and £50 overnight.

Which areas of Nottingham do your pet sitters cover?

We cover West Bridgford, Wollaton, Mapperley, Beeston, Arnold, Carlton, Clifton, Gedling, Sherwood and Hyson Green.

Are Nottingham pet sitters verified?

Yes — every sitter is verified and reviewed by real Nottingham pet owners.

Can I get a pet sitter for weekends in Nottingham?

Yes. Weekend and overnight sitting is available. Your sitter stays at your home so your pet is never left alone.

Do Nottingham sitters care for cats and rabbits?

Yes. Our sitters look after cats, rabbits, guinea pigs, birds and more. Specify your pet type when posting.

How quickly can I find a pet sitter in Nottingham?

Most owners get a sitter confirmed within a couple of hours.
